Leanne Ford
Leanne Ford is a celebrated American interior designer who captured national acclaim through her remarkable transformation of a historic schoolhouse in her native Pittsburgh. This project marked the beginning of her journey into the world of home renovation.
Alongside her brother Steve, Leanne breathes new life into older homes in the Pittsburgh area, showcasing their unique charm through her signature design style. She is prominently known for her appearances on HGTV, where she co-hosts two popular series: *Restored by the Fords* and *Home Again With the Fords*. Her talent has also been showcased in other notable HGTV productions, including *A Very Brady Renovation* and the inaugural season of *Rock the Block*.
Leanne's design philosophy emphasizes simplicity and functionality, which has resonated with audiences and clients alike. Her expertise has garnered attention from several prestigious publications, including *Architectural Digest*, *Martha Stewart Living*, and *The New York Times*, where her work and insights are frequently highlighted.
Through her innovative approach to interior design, Leanne Ford has established herself as a leading figure in the renovation industry, earning a reputation for her ability to blend modern aesthetics with the nostalgic character of older homes.
